This collection highlights the architectural diversity of the Corrèze region, ranging from the imposing ruins of the Viscounts of Turenne to the Renaissance elegance of Curemonte’s fortified houses. It features medieval strongholds like Ségur-le-Château, the famous equestrian heritage of the Château de Pompadour, and riverside estates like Estresse. These sites showcase centuries of French history, from 13th-century defensive structures to refined manor houses overlooking the Dordogne and Vézère valleys.

Château de Turenne A

Château de Turenne

Ruined medieval castle and national monument featuring historic towers and a hanging garden. It served as the heart of a former viscountcy with a history dating back to the 7th century.

Château de Comborn C

Château de Comborn

Ruins of a medieval fortress overlooking the Vézère river, once the seat of the powerful Viscounts of Comborn.

Château de Saint-Hilaire E

Château de Saint-Hilaire

A 13th-century castle in the village of Curemonte, characterized by its square towers and proximity to the neighboring Château des Plas.

F

Château de Puymaret

A 13th-century stronghold in Malemort-sur-Corrèze, significantly remodeled during the 15th and 19th centuries.

Château d'Estresse

A 14th-century fortress built on the banks of the Dordogne River, featuring a massive stone terrace designed to withstand floods.

K

Château de Ségur

The ruined 12th-century seat of the Viscounts of Limoges, situated on a rocky peninsula within a loop of the Auvézère river.

L

Château de Pompadour

A 15th-century fortress gifted to Madame de Pompadour by Louis XV, now serving as the headquarters for the French National Stud.
